Job Summary:
As a Digital Hardware Design Engineer, you’ll lead the design and development of electronics hardware for our Protection and Control products. You’ll work on both new product innovations and enhancements to existing systems, collaborating with Program and Product Managers to define engineering specifications and test plans. You’ll contribute to cybersecurity initiatives for devices and networks, and play a key role in project planning to ensure timely delivery. Your work will span hardware/software interface definition, legacy system updates, and cross-functional support for manufacturing, sales, and service teams—all while adhering to ISO 9001-2008 and Six Sigma quality standards.

AMETEK, Inc. is a global manufacturer of electronic instruments and electromechanical devices, serving diverse niche markets like aerospace, medical, and power. The company operates through a corporate growth plan focused on operational excellence, strategic acquisitions, global expansion, and new products. AMETEK is headquartered in the United States but has a worldwide presence with nearly 150 operating locations.
